  1package basedao
  2
  3import (
  4	"chain"
  5
  6	"gno.land/p/onbloc/json"
  7	"gno.land/p/samcrew/avl"
  8)
  9
 10type MembersStore struct {
 11	Roles   *avl.Tree // role name -> *Role
 12	Members *avl.Tree // string -> *avl.Tree [roles -> struct{}]
 13}
 14
 15type Member struct {
 16	Address string
 17	Roles   []string
 18}
 19
 20type RoleInfo struct {
 21	Name        string
 22	Description string
 23	Color       string
 24}
 25
 26type Role struct {
 27	Name        string
 28	Description string
 29	Color       string
 30	Members     *avl.Tree // string -> struct{}
 31}
 32
 33const EventAddMember = "BaseDAOAddMember"
 34const EventRemoveMember = "BaseDAORemoveMember"
 35
 36func NewMembersStore(initialRoles []RoleInfo, initialMembers []Member) *MembersStore {
 37	res := &MembersStore{
 38		Roles:   avl.NewTree(),
 39		Members: avl.NewTree(),
 40	}
 41	res.setRoles(initialRoles)
 42	res.setMembers(initialMembers)
 43	return res
 44}
 45
 46func (m *MembersStore) HasRole(member string, role string) bool {
 47	rolesRaw, ok := m.Members.Get(member)
 48	if !ok {
 49		return false
 50	}
 51	roles, ok := rolesRaw.(*avl.Tree)
 52	if !ok {
 53		return false
 54	}
 55	return roles.Has(role)
 56}
 57
 58func (m *MembersStore) IsMember(member string) bool {
 59	return m.Members.Has(member)
 60}
 61
 62func (m *MembersStore) RoleInfo(role string) RoleInfo {
 63	roleDataRaw, ok := m.Roles.Get(role)
 64	if !ok {
 65		panic("role does not exist")
 66	}
 67	roleData, ok := roleDataRaw.(*Role)
 68	if !ok {
 69		panic("a value of memberstore.roles is not a Role, should not happen")
 70	}
 71	return RoleInfo{
 72		Name:        roleData.Name,
 73		Description: roleData.Description,
 74		Color:       roleData.Color,
 75	}
 76}
 77
 78func (m *MembersStore) MembersCount() uint64 {
 79	return uint64(m.Members.Size())
 80}
 81
 82func (m *MembersStore) GetMembers() []string {
 83	members := make([]string, 0, m.Members.Size())
 84	m.Members.Iterate("", "", func(key string, value interface{}) bool {
 85		members = append(members, key)
 86		return false
 87	})
 88	return members
 89}
 90
 91func (m *MembersStore) GetRoles() []string {
 92	i := 0
 93	res := make([]string, m.Roles.Size())
 94	m.Roles.Iterate("", "", func(key string, value interface{}) bool {
 95		res[i] = key
 96		i++
 97		return false
 98	})
 99	return res
100}
101
102func (m *MembersStore) GetMemberRoles(member string) []string {
103	rolesRaw, ok := m.Members.Get(member)
104	if !ok {
105		return []string{}
106	}
107	roles, ok := rolesRaw.(*avl.Tree)
108	if !ok {
109		return []string{}
110	}
111	i := 0
112	res := make([]string, roles.Size())
113	roles.Iterate("", "", func(key string, value interface{}) bool {
114		res[i] = key
115		i++
116		return false
117	})
118	return res
119}
120
121func (m *MembersStore) CountMemberRoles(member string) int {
122	rolesRaw, ok := m.Members.Get(member)
123	if !ok {
124		return 0
125	}
126	roles, ok := rolesRaw.(*avl.Tree)
127	if !ok {
128		return 0
129	}
130	return roles.Size()
131}
132
133func (m *MembersStore) GetMembersWithRole(role string) []string {
134	roleDataRaw, ok := m.Roles.Get(role)
135	if !ok {
136		return []string{}
137	}
138	roleData, ok := roleDataRaw.(*Role)
139	if !ok {
140		return []string{}
141	}
142	i := 0
143	res := make([]string, roleData.Members.Size())
144	roleData.Members.Iterate("", "", func(key string, value interface{}) bool {
145		res[i] = key
146		i++
147		return false
148	})
149	return res
150}
151
152func (m *MembersStore) CountMembersWithRole(role string) uint32 {
153	return uint32(len(m.GetMembersWithRole(role)))
154}
155
156func (m *MembersStore) GetMembersWithoutRole() []string {
157	var res []string
158	m.Members.Iterate("", "", func(key string, value interface{}) bool {
159		roles := m.GetMemberRoles(key)
160		if len(roles) == 0 {
161			res = append(res, key)
162		}
163		return false
164	})
165	return res
166}
167
168func (m *MembersStore) CountMembersWithoutRole() uint32 {
169	return uint32(len(m.GetMembersWithoutRole()))
170}
171
172func (m *MembersStore) setRoles(roles []RoleInfo) {
173	for _, role := range roles {
174		m.AddRole(role)
175	}
176}
177
178func (m *MembersStore) setMembers(members []Member) {
179	for _, member := range members {
180		m.AddMember(member.Address, member.Roles)
181	}
182}
183
184func (m *MembersStore) AddMember(member string, roles []string) {
185	// "" is what CallerID resolves to when it cannot name the caller.
186	if member == "" {
187		panic("member id must not be empty")
188	}
189	if m.IsMember(member) {
190		panic("member already exists")
191	}
192
193	membersRoles := avl.NewTree()
194	for _, role := range roles {
195		if !m.Roles.Has(role) {
196			panic("role: " + role + " does not exist")
197		}
198		membersRoles.Set(role, struct{}{})
199		roleDataRaw, _ := m.Roles.Get(role)
200		roleData := roleDataRaw.(*Role)
201		roleData.Members.Set(member, struct{}{})
202	}
203	m.Members.Set(member, membersRoles)
204
205	chain.Emit(EventAddMember,
206		"address", member,
207	)
208}
209
210func (m *MembersStore) RemoveMember(member string) {
211	if !m.IsMember(member) {
212		panic("member does not exist")
213	}
214
215	// A zero-member DAO is unrecoverable: assertCallerIsMember rejects every
216	// entry point, so not even AddMember can be proposed again.
217	if m.MembersCount() <= 1 {
218		panic("cannot remove the last member")
219	}
220
221	memberRolesRaw, ok := m.Members.Get(member)
222	if !ok {
223		panic("should not happen")
224	}
225	memberRoles, ok := memberRolesRaw.(*avl.Tree)
226	if !ok {
227		panic("a value of memberstore.members is not an avl.Tree, should not happen")
228	}
229
230	memberRoles.Iterate("", "", func(key string, value interface{}) bool {
231		roleRaw, ok := m.Roles.Get(key)
232		if !ok {
233			return false
234		}
235		role, ok := roleRaw.(*Role)
236		if !ok {
237			panic("a value of memberstore.roles is not a Role, should not happen")
238		}
239		role.Members.Remove(member)
240		return false
241	})
242	m.Members.Remove(member)
243
244	chain.Emit(EventRemoveMember,
245		"address", member,
246	)
247}
248
249func (m *MembersStore) AddRole(role RoleInfo) {
250	// An empty role name is not merely useless, it is destructive. Role names
251	// are substituted into rendered prose by RenderWithRolesLinks, and
252	// strings.ReplaceAll with an empty needle matches between every character:
253	// "hello world" comes back as 227 characters of repeated link. Once a DAO is
254	// published there is no way to remove the role from a render path.
255	if role.Name == "" {
256		panic("role name must not be empty")
257	}
258	if m.Roles.Has(role.Name) {
259		panic("role already exists")
260	}
261
262	roleData := &Role{
263		Name:        role.Name,
264		Description: role.Description,
265		Color:       role.Color,
266		Members:     avl.NewTree(),
267	}
268
269	m.Roles.Set(role.Name, roleData)
270}
271
272func (m *MembersStore) RemoveRole(role string) {
273	roleDataRaw, ok := m.Roles.Get(role)
274	if !ok {
275		panic("role does not exist")
276	}
277	roleData, ok := roleDataRaw.(*Role)
278	if !ok {
279		panic("a value of memberstore.roles is not a Role, should not happen")
280	}
281
282	roleData.Members.Iterate("", "", func(key string, value interface{}) bool {
283		memberRaw, ok := m.Members.Get(key)
284		if !ok {
285			return false
286		}
287		member, ok := memberRaw.(*avl.Tree)
288		if !ok {
289			panic("a value of memberstore.members is not an avl.Tree, should not happen")
290		}
291		member.Remove(role)
292		return false
293	})
294	m.Roles.Remove(role)
295}
296
297func (m *MembersStore) AddRoleToMember(member string, role string) {
298	if !m.IsMember(member) {
299		panic("member does not exist")
300	}
301	if !m.Roles.Has(role) {
302		panic("role " + role + " does not exist")
303	}
304	if m.HasRole(member, role) {
305		panic("member already has the role")
306	}
307
308	memberRolesRaw, ok := m.Members.Get(member)
309	if !ok {
310		panic("should not happen")
311	}
312	memberRoles, ok := memberRolesRaw.(*avl.Tree)
313	if !ok {
314		panic("a value of memberstore.members is not an avl.Tree, should not happen")
315	}
316
317	roleDataRaw, ok := m.Roles.Get(role)
318	if !ok {
319		panic("should not happen")
320	}
321	roleData, ok := roleDataRaw.(*Role)
322	if !ok {
323		panic("a value of memberstore.roles is not a Role, should not happen")
324	}
325
326	roleData.Members.Set(member, struct{}{})
327	memberRoles.Set(role, struct{}{})
328}
329
330func (m *MembersStore) RemoveRoleFromMember(member string, role string) {
331	if !m.IsMember(member) {
332		panic("member does not exist")
333	}
334	if !m.Roles.Has(role) {
335		panic("role " + role + " does not exist")
336	}
337	if !m.HasRole(member, role) {
338		panic("member does not have the role")
339	}
340
341	memberRolesRaw, ok := m.Members.Get(member)
342	if !ok {
343		panic("should not happen")
344	}
345	memberRoles, ok := memberRolesRaw.(*avl.Tree)
346	if !ok {
347		panic("a value of memberstore.members is not an avl.Tree, should not happen")
348	}
349
350	roleDataRaw, ok := m.Roles.Get(role)
351	if !ok {
352		panic("should not happen")
353	}
354	roleData, ok := roleDataRaw.(*Role)
355	if !ok {
356		panic("a value of memberstore.roles is not a Role, should not happen")
357	}
358
359	memberRoles.Remove(role)
360	roleData.Members.Remove(member)
361}
362
363func (m *MembersStore) GetMembersJSON() string {
364	// XXX: replace with protoc-gen-gno
365	members := []*json.Node{}
366	for _, memberID := range m.GetMembers() {
367		roles := []*json.Node{}
368		for _, role := range m.GetMemberRoles(memberID) {
369			roles = append(roles, json.StringNode("", role))
370		}
371		members = append(members, json.ObjectNode("", map[string]*json.Node{
372			"address": json.StringNode("", memberID),
373			"roles":   json.ArrayNode("", roles),
374		}))
375	}
376	node := json.ArrayNode("", members)
377	bz, err := json.Marshal(node)
378	if err != nil {
379		panic(err)
380	}
381	return string(bz)
382}
